The Sustainable Edition is part of our mission to make every aspect of our process a positive one, from growing cotton to selling clothes.

The Sustainable Edition is a selection of our most popular styles in 100% USDA certified organic cotton, with the same comfort and sex appeal as all American Apparel products.

Our retail stores offer the Sustainable Edition with the distinctive green contrast stitching, as well as “store exclusive” organic styles not available online or through wholesale.

Other environmental projects
Step by step, American Apparel is analyzing each phase of its production process to make it more efficient and low impact. At present, we recycle over a million pounds of fabric scraps annually and manufacture garments such as our Baby Rib Thong from pre-consumer scrap fabric. We recycle office paper, our cardboard boxes are reused, and we are exploring many other ways of becoming more resource efficient.
